What I would like to develop is a form where developers of learning materials can define which learning goals match there material.
The learning goals is huge amount (more then thousands) and are grouped in 7 different themes and 9 different age groups.
The idea is that the user (developer) would get the right learning goals depending on the themes (he can chose more than 1 theme) and age group (1 or more)
Is it possible such a form in JotForm?

IrshadReplied on July 5, 2016 at 7:49 AM
It is possible to show or hide multiple fields of a form according to the conditions. So you may achieve the required functionality by showing and hiding the multiple fields according to the conditions.
Please check the below article, which explains how the conditions can be used for show and hide multiple fields:
